Now expanding its footprint internationally, Hawksmoor is opening its second international restaurant in Chicago, a city historically known as the powerhouse of American beef. The new location is set in the iconic LaSalle Street Cable Car Powerhouse, a beautiful designated landmark dating back to 1887, which the restaurant team is passionately restoring to honor its rich history while breathing new life into the space.
